UK claims hold up HIH payments

Movement at last for HIH creditors, with the NSW Supreme Court approving a scheme of arrangement on Friday that will allow the money to start flowing.

Liquidator Tony McGrath had hoped to have distributed as much as $2 billion in HIH assets to creditors – mostly reinsurance settlements – 12 months ago, but reinsurance contracts sold in London by HIH have complicated matters.

Last month a British court banned the HIH liquidator in the UK from repatriating $1 billion in recoveries to Australia if it was not to be distributed equally to creditors, as is required by UK law.

This is understood to have complicated the payout procedure, with initial payments to creditors now unlikely to be made before the middle of next year.
